I agree with what you’re saying, however, just because a page doesn’t see a lot of organic clicks doesn’t mean it isn’t having an impact on your GMB listing.


For example let’s saying you build out content and your page isn’t performing great organically but you see an increase in your GMB insights for search queries associated with that page, I would say it’s working, but the clicks will automatically be attributed to the homepage (unless they click GMB posts/products).


At this point I think SEO efforts should be focused on getting your GMB listing in as many local GMB 3 packs as possible. I would say though that most efforts of a typical SEO provider has little impact, or the queries they show improvement for don’t have much affect in the grand scheme of things.
